See-Through Refueling Stations

HRS BY STARCK Maintains a Clean Aesthetic to Mirror Hydrogen

HRS BY STARCK is an ultra-modern refueling station designed with the very essence of hydrogen in mind to put a transparent aesthetic in the spotlight.

Designed by French designer Philippe Starck for Hydrogen Refueling Solutions, the station has a mirrored finish on the main body alongside a see-through section where drivers can see the internal workings. This puts nothing in the spotlight to convey the clean nature of hydrogen and takes an ultra-artistic approach to the process of refueling a vehicle.

Starck himself commented on the HRS BY STARCK saying, "Hydrogen is clean; it is nothingness, an ether. It is obvious that the HRS BY STARCK hydrogen refueling stations had to be dematerialized. No style or design, for an object that has already disappeared like everything intelligent that exists.”
